entgehen

German

Etymology

From ent- + gehen.

Pronunciation

  • (file)
  • Rhymes: -eːən
  • IPA(key): /ɛntˈɡeːən/, [ʔɛntˈɡeːn]

Verb

entgehen (class 7 strong, third-person singular present entgeht, past tense entging, past participle entgangen, auxiliary sein)

  1. to slip past (someone)
  2. (intransitive) to escape notice
    Du weißt ja gar nicht was dir entgeht.
    You really don't know what you're missing.
